Understanding the Role of Mortgage Business Intelligence
The mortgage world is changing fast. Mortgage business intelligence tools are key to keeping up. They help professionals make smart choices based on data and trends. This way, lenders can understand the market better and manage risks from changing interest rates.
Importance of Data-Driven Decisions
Using data to guide decisions is vital in lending. Lenders can compare their performance to industry standards. This helps them see where they can get better and grow.
Also, knowing what customers want and market trends helps lenders offer what people need. This makes their services more appealing to their audience.
How BI Enhances Lender Efficiency
Good mortgage business intelligence tools make the loan process faster. They bring together data from different systems, making reports and insights easy to find. This saves time and helps lenders focus on what’s important.
Automated reports keep everyone informed without needing to do it manually. This is a big help. It also helps lenders spot risks and predict market changes. This information is key to making smart decisions that help the business grow.
Key Features of Effective Mortgage Analytics Software
The mortgage industry changes fast, making mortgage analytics software very important. It needs to handle data well, show it clearly, and give real-time market info.
Data Integration and Visualization
Good mortgage analytics software can handle lots of data and show it in a clear way. It can mix data from different places into one view. This helps lenders understand complex data better and make smarter choices.
Tools for showing mortgage data make it easy to see lots of info fast. This lets lenders quickly spot trends and changes in the market. It helps them work more efficiently and effectively.
Real-Time Market Insights and Trends
Another key feature is real-time market insights. This lets lenders change their plans as the market changes. It’s crucial for staying ahead in a fast-changing mortgage world.
Using real estate analytics helps companies find new chances and avoid risks. It makes sure they meet their clients’ changing needs well.
Benefits of Implementing Mortgage Business Intelligence
Adding mortgage business intelligence to your work brings many benefits. It helps you grow and improve your lending plans. This is key in today’s fast-paced world.
Identifying Growth Opportunities
Using mortgage market insights can reveal new trends. This helps you find chances to grow. With the right data, you can target new markets well.
This approach lets you understand your place in the market better. It shows where you can invest for more success.
Reducing Financial Risks through Data Analysis
Using detailed mortgage data analysis lowers financial risks. It helps you understand how borrowers act and pay back loans. This knowledge lets you predict loan defaults better.
With this insight, you can make smarter choices. This way, you can handle economic ups and downs with confidence.
Improving Customer Understanding
Advanced analytics tools give you a better grasp of what customers want. By using BI solutions, you can create financial products that fit each person’s needs. This makes customers happier.
Happy customers mean loyal customers. In a competitive world, this is a big advantage. It helps your business stand out.
